Output 21a2a302f88570994d80682f34b6e65cc8fb252a3e753e756e2bfcbb11187f16:1

value
105443139
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3594370346cf74277e7f177856259feff8661ed OP_EQUALVERIFY OP_CHECKSIG
address
1PBi8kJttMGjcCDfQUVJGuVsKmjmAnnzfM
transaction
21a2a302f88570994d80682f34b6e65cc8fb252a3e753e756e2bfcbb11187f16
spent
true